The Pacific Scientific PMB33E-10201-01 is a NEMA Size 34 servomotor featuring flying leads with MS connectors and a round shaft design. Part of the PMB Brushless Servomotors series, it includes a Hall sensor and has a nominal stall current of 7.4 ARMS at 240Vac. This model also comes with a shaft seal and a stack length multiple of 3.

Product Description:
The PMB33E-10201-01 is a brushless servomotor manufactured by Pacific Scientific and supplied within the PMB Brushless Servomotors series. This NEMA-frame motor is intended for closed-loop motion axes where compact size and rapid torque rise are needed. By combining electronic commutation with rotor position feedback, the unit converts electrical energy into controlled rotary motion for packaging, pick-and-place, or indexing machines. That operating style suits machinery that must accelerate and settle quickly during short repetitive cycles.
The motor fits the NEMA Size 34 envelope, so it aligns with standard American mounting patterns and common mechanical interfaces. Power and feedback conductors are provided as flying leads with MS connectors, which simplifies wiring when the motor is installed in tight enclosures. At a 240 V AC supply, the winding can sustain a nominal stall current of 7.4 ARMS, and that value should be matched to the connected amplifier. This helps keep continuous loading within the motor's thermal capacity during stalled or low-speed operation. Rotor position is derived from a Hall sensor, enabling six-step commutation and reliable startup without an external encoder. The output shaft uses a round profile, making it compatible with clamp-style couplings and press-fit pulleys. It also avoids the stress concentration that can come with a keyed shaft.
The optional shaft seal helps the housing resist lubricant splash and airborne contaminants when the motor is mounted near gearboxes or coolant lines. This is useful where washdown is not required but incidental contamination is possible. Electromagnetic torque capability is increased by a stack length multiple of 3, which gives the motor a deeper iron core than shorter variants while keeping the same front-face geometry. The PMB Brushless Servomotors series uses consistent winding and connection practices across the product line, which supports predictable integration with related components. The motor can be paired with Pacific Scientific motion controllers that use matched current-loop tuning and Hall sensor phasing.
